How Much Is 0.08 Gallons of Honey in Grams?
0.08 gallons of honey weighs 435.20 g. This is based on honey having a density of 340g per cup. Because gallons measure volume and grams measure weight, the result depends on the ingredient, and a different ingredient would give a different result for the same 0.08 gallons.
Formula and Step-by-Step
- Start with 0.08 gallons of honey
- 1 gallon of honey = 5,440g
- 0.08 × 5,440 = 435.2g
The same formula works for any amount. Multiply (or divide) by the density, then convert units as needed.
Measuring Tip
Liquid densities vary: oils weigh less per cup than water, while syrups and honey weigh more. This is why ingredient-specific conversions matter even for liquids.

Understanding the Units
What is a Gallon?
For large-batch cooking, 1 US gallon is approximately 3.8 liters. The imperial gallon (4.5 liters) is no longer commonly used in the UK for cooking, as most modern British recipes use metric measurements.
What is a Gram?
Weighing ingredients in grams eliminates the variability of volume measurements. A cup of flour can weigh anywhere from 120g to 160g depending on how it was scooped, but 120g of flour is always 120g of flour.
